Subject: [PATCH 1/8] x86/amd: Move amd_get_highest_perf() from amd.c to cppc.c
Date: Mon, 26 Aug 2024 16:13:51 -0500	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20240826211358.2694603-2-superm1@kernel.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20240826211358.2694603-1-superm1@kernel.org>

From: Mario Limonciello <mario.limonciello@amd.com>

To prepare to let amd_get_highest_perf() detect preferred cores
it will require CPPC functions. Move amd_get_highest_perf() to
cppc.c to prepare for 'preferred core detection' rework.

No functional changes intended.

Signed-off-by: Mario Limonciello <mario.limonciello@amd.com>
---
 arch/x86/kernel/acpi/cppc.c | 16 ++++++++++++++++
 arch/x86/kernel/cpu/amd.c   | 16 ----------------
 2 files changed, 16 insertions(+), 16 deletions(-)

diff --git a/arch/x86/kernel/acpi/cppc.c b/arch/x86/kernel/acpi/cppc.c
index ff8f25faca3dd..7ec8f2ce859c8 100644
--- a/arch/x86/kernel/acpi/cppc.c
+++ b/arch/x86/kernel/acpi/cppc.c
@@ -116,3 +116,19 @@ void init_freq_invariance_cppc(void)
 	init_done = true;
 	mutex_unlock(&freq_invariance_lock);
 }
+
+u32 amd_get_highest_perf(void)
+{
+	struct cpuinfo_x86 *c = &boot_cpu_data;
+
+	if (c->x86 == 0x17 && ((c->x86_model >= 0x30 && c->x86_model < 0x40) ||
+			       (c->x86_model >= 0x70 && c->x86_model < 0x80)))
+		return 166;
+
+	if (c->x86 == 0x19 && ((c->x86_model >= 0x20 && c->x86_model < 0x30) ||
+			       (c->x86_model >= 0x40 && c->x86_model < 0x70)))
+		return 166;
+
+	return 255;
+}
+E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(amd_get_highest_perf);
